                                                                    About Us

                                                                    The Gaston County Art Guild was organized in 1965 to enable those interested in the arts to assemble and participate in the community activities for the advancement of visual art. This non-profit organization is supported by members’ dues and is a funded affiliate of the United Arts Council of Gaston County.

                                                                    The Guild is an art organization that provides a wide variety of events and support services for all artists.
